And with every problem the answer always almost come alongside. Well this time we have what is called a Voraxial separator. Enviro Voraxial Technology (the firm which invented this device) has approached British Petroleum with their device and everyone is seeing it as a method to mop up the spill without causing greater strain to the wider environment.

[​IMG]The technology used in this device can separate two liquids by the centrifugal action. The device consists of a cylindrical pipe which is mounted on the decks of ship. The ship will travel in the affected area and the machine will do its job. The function of the device is to suck the oil from sea and then rotate it inside the cylinder with such a great speed that the two liquids separate. The force of gravity or rather the specific gravity of two liquids is an important factor in separating the two liquids.

The liquids inside the cylindrical chamber produce a vortex which is spinning of liquids. In other words, any spiral motion along an axis which has closed stream lines is considered as a vortex flow. This vortex in context to this machine is often maintained turbulent. There are actually two types of vortices used in this machine. One is irrotational or free and the other is rotational or forced. The vortex is very powerful in the center but gets weakened as we approach away from the center. However, in case of both types of vortices we maintain what is called as a pressure minimum at the center while pressure minimum in case of irrotational vortex is lower than that of forced vortex flow.

Florida-based Enviro Voraxial Technology (EVTN) claims that “Due to the small physical footprint and low energy requirements of the various Voraxial models, almost any type of boat can be converted into an oil skimmer. A fishing boat, for example, could reportedly be equipped with two 4000’s, processing over 1.4 million gallons (5.3 million liters) of oil and water a day.”

The benefits we get from using this technology are quite interesting like it has a non- clogging open impeller; the oils are also not emulsified because it has a low shear impeller. Another very important advantage is that the device can function whether the input pressure is high or low. So the device can adjust itself even if the work load is more or less. The device is also available in varying speeds according to the requirements also the device works for a wide range of mixtures of liquids.

If we consider its wider applications then I think that this machine or rather this concept can be utilized in varied ways. It can not only be used in oil separation services and refineries but also in mining, manufacturing and food processing industries.  According to me the question is not it will tackle the oil tragedy or not, but the question is can we improve it and use the same technique in other industrial fields as well?
